Jogging around Curti offers a network of routes primarily characterized by flat terrain and low elevation changes, making it suitable for various fitness levels. The region features routes that often pass through urban areas, agricultural landscapes, and historical sites, such as those near the Reggia di Caserta. These running routes provide opportunities to explore the local environment on well-defined paths. The landscape is generally open, with minimal significant natural elevation, focusing more on accessible and continuous running surfaces.

The Royal Palace of Caserta is an imposing Baroque residence built by the Bourbon kings of the Two Sicilies in the 18th century. It has been a UNESCO heritage site since 1997 and tickets to visit it can also be purchased online. It has a vast park with fountains, waterfalls and gardens and inside it also houses a theatre, a library and an art gallery.

There are over 140 running routes available around Curti, offering a wide variety of options for different preferences and fitness levels. The komoot community has explored these routes over 1300 times.
Running routes in Curti are primarily characterized by flat terrain and low elevation changes. You'll find paths that often pass through urban areas, agricultural landscapes, and historical sites, providing accessible and continuous running surfaces.
Yes, Curti offers several easy running routes perfect for beginners. There are 11 routes specifically categorized as easy, providing gentle paths to get started or enjoy a relaxed run.
The running routes in Curti vary in length. For example, the Running loop from San Prisco is about 3 miles (4.8 km), while longer routes like the Reggia di Caserta loop from Macerata Campania extend to over 8 miles (13.4 km).
Many of the running routes in Curti are circular, offering convenient loops that bring you back to your starting point. Examples include the Running loop from Casapulla and the Reggia di Caserta loop from Santa Maria Capua Vetere.
Many routes in Curti pass by significant historical landmarks. You can run near the historic Reggia di Caserta, or explore areas close to the Amphitheatre of Capua. Other nearby historical sites include the Casertavecchia Medieval Village and the Casertavecchia Tower.
The running routes in Curti are highly rated by the komoot community, with an average score of 4.2 stars from over 20 reviews. Runners often praise the accessibility of urban paths, the proximity to historical landmarks, and the flat agricultural areas that make for enjoyable runs.
Yes, several routes offer views of historical structures. The famous Reggia di Caserta is a prominent feature on many running loops. You might also find routes that bring you close to the Royal Palace of Carditello or the Castello di Maddaloni.
Given the generally flat terrain and the presence of easy routes, many paths in Curti are suitable for families. Look for the 'easy' difficulty routes, such as the Running loop from San Prisco, which offer shorter distances and minimal elevation changes.
While many routes are easy to moderate, Curti does offer more challenging options for experienced runners. There are 26 routes categorized as difficult, such as the Castellum aquae loop from Macerata Campania, which covers a longer distance of over 11 miles (18 km).
Curti's climate generally allows for running throughout much of the year. Spring and autumn offer pleasant temperatures, ideal for longer runs. Summers can be warm, so early morning or late evening runs are often preferred. Winters are typically mild, making it possible to run year-round.
